The Secret Is in the Surface Preparation
Before we ever open a single can of product, we spend hours grinding the concrete with heavy diamond-shrouded machines. This critical step opens up the pores of the slab so the liquid can bite deep into the stone. Without this aggressive profiling, any coating you put down will eventually bubble up and fail.
After grinding, we carefully patch every single hairline fracture and pit using a rapid-cure joint filler. This ensures the final coat looks as flat and smooth as a sheet of glass. This meticulous attention to detail is why our finished projects look so much better than weekend DIY attempts.

How the Professional Installation Process Works
First, we arrive bright and early to inspect your concrete slab for moisture levels and previous sealers. This initial testing is crucial because hidden moisture can ruin the chemical bond if it is not addressed properly. Once we clear the area, we set up our dust-collection vacuums to keep your home clean.
Next, we apply the deep-penetrating primer coat which acts as the anchor for the entire system. While this layer is still tacky, we broadcast your chosen decorative chips until the floor is completely covered. This creates a dense, beautiful mosaic pattern that hides dirt and minor imperfections flawlessly.
Finally, we scrape off the excess flakes and apply a thick, chemical-resistant topcoat to seal everything in. This top layer provides that stunning shine and protects the color flakes from UV yellowing over the years. Within just a day or two, you can drive your vehicle back inside and enjoy your upgraded space.

Epoxy floor coating is a multi-coat resin system applied directly over a prepared slab. The chemistry bonds at a molecular level with the concrete and cures into a rigid, chemical-resistant surface several times harder than the slab beneath.
Most modern systems are 80 to 100 mil thick once cured. The visual hallmark is a glossy mirror finish, often with decorative flake or metallic. Beyond the look, the slab is now sealed: motor oil, brake fluid, road salt and acid spills wipe off instead of soaking in.

How much does epoxy flooring cost in Oquirrh, Utah?
Residential garages typically run $4 to $10 per square foot installed, depending on finish complexity and prep needed. A two-car garage usually lands between $1,800 and $4,500. The phone quote is firm before any deposit is taken.
How long does the coating last?
A properly prepped professional-grade install lasts 15 to 25 years in residential garage use. heavy-traffic floors are warrantied for 10 years. The 5-year written warranty covers adhesion and chip-out from the slab.
